During the colonial occupation of India, the British decided to reduce the large number of cobras in the country. To this end, the British announced a reward to the local population for each killed cobra. The Hindus were delighted with easy gain by beginning to kill cobras and getting money, but an interesting fact is that the Indians started breeding these dangerous snakes in order to have a steady income. But the British abolished this reward and the Indians released the snakes to freedom. Thus, the number of cobras not only did not decrease, but also increased. 4. Holiday  is an extra special day of rest, a day when people do not go to work, do not go to school, etc.

Holiday – праздник, отдых, выходной. Это дополнительный день отдыха, день, когда не нужно идти на работу, не нужно идти в школу.

 

 

 Festival is  an event and  an activity. It is a day or time when people celebrate smth. People from different countries celebrate festivals to mark a religious event, to commemorate some historical events  to preserve their traditions.
